[By NBC-1TV K, Y Yi] CHIBA, Japan (12 September 2019) - The first dayof the World Taekwondo Grand Prix in Chiba, Japan, saw fighters from Turkey,Iranand China capture the golds. With Olympic qualification points on tap, thetournament, held in the Tokyo suburb which will host the Olympic taekwondocompetition next year, promised great things. It delivered – with a last-secondreversal of fortune, a high-scoring superfight and a grudge battle between the biggestrivals in the women’s division. [By NBC-1TV K, Y Yi] CHIBA, Japan (September6, 2019) - The World Taekwondo Grand Prix will take place in Chiba, Japan inSeptember, marking the first time the prestigious event has been heldin“The Land of the Rising Sun.” The Grand Prixwill take place from Sept 13-15 in the same city that will host the taekwondocompetition of next year’s Olympics. And the on-mats action in the Chiba PortArena is expected to be particularly heated, given that the Grand Prix offersathletes valuable Olympic ranking points less than a year before Tokyo 2020. [By NBC-1TV K, Y Yi] WUXI, China(August 25, 2019) - The World Taekwondo World Cup TeamChampionships came to an end today in an enthralling last day of thecompetition in Wuxi in the mixed gender team matches. With an early withdrawal by the USA dueto injury, the day offered a fantastic opportunity for the remaining sevencountries: China, Cote D'ivoire, Iran, Japan, Korea, Turkey and Russia. Hosts China conquered today’scompetition with their fierce attack in all high scoring matches. [By NBC-1TV K, Y Yi] WUXI, China(August 24, 2019) - The World Taekwondo World Cup TeamChampionships entered the second day of competition in Wuxi today as it was theturn of the men’s teams to showcase the excitement and frenetic pace of teamtaekwondo. Competing today were the Republic ofKorea, Russia, the United States of America, Iran, Kazakhstan and hosts Chinawith two teams. In a close final, Iran struck gold afterachieving bronze in last year’s World Cup. [By NBC-1TV K, Y Yi] WUXI, China(August 23, 2019) - The World Taekwondo World Cup TeamChampionships got underway in Wuxi today following the conclusion of thespectacular two-day Poomsae Championships. The Team Championships got into fullswing with the women’s team competitions. Throwing their hat into the ring for thewomen’s Championship title were: the USA, Republic of Korea, Russia and hostsChina, with two teams entered. [By NBC-1TV K, Y Yi] WUXI, China (August 22, 2019) - Chinese Taipei dominated the first day of the WuxiWorld Cup Poomsae Championships which began today in the Taihu InternationalExpo Centre in Wuxi, China. The day started with Individual Recognised Poomsae, followed by Poomsae MixedPair performances, before finishing with the team recognised poomsae performances for both male and female groups.Chinese Taipei dominated the men’s and female’s individual recognised poomsaecompetitions with a combined total of seven gold medals. [By NBC-1TV K, Y Yi] TASHKENT, Uzbekistan (August 10, 2019) - The spectacular Tashkent2019 World Cadet Championships drew to a close today with Russia, Ukraine, Iranand Turkey winning the remaining gold medals on offer. The final day brought added tension andexcitement as competitors tried to win the remaining gold medals and add totheir overall team rankings. With the highest total score of the Championships, Iran topped the women’steam table with a total of 818 points; followed by Thailand with 366 points andKorea with 197 points.
